Who was Arthur Letts?

Arthur Letts, Sr. was an immigrant from England who made his name, fortune, and mark in Los Angeles, California in the early years of the 20th century. Arthur Letts built his wealth by transforming a small, bankrupt dry goods store in Downtown Los Angeles into the prominent The Broadway department store, later adding the Bullock's store.
